Pros

DOWL has exactly what I'd been looking for in a company; stability, room for growth, emphasis on teamwork, and a family-type of environment. These characteristics are hard to find these days. I've been given the ability to showcase my talents, but also the opportunity to grow within my field through professional meetings. There are endless opportunities here. The people at DOWL aren't afraid to work hard and get the job done. There are few and far between stating, "that's not my job". There is still a sense of loyalty on both the company and the employee side. It is not uncommon for employees to have a long tenure here.

Cons

We are growing quite fast, and there is a chance that the family-type environment might get swept away as offices grow larger and larger.

Pros

The company attracts highly talented and knowledgeable engineers and project managers. The peer mentorship is invaluable. The benefits package is competitive, particularly the 401(k) match and health insurance options. There's a lot of flexibility in working arrangements and hours, which is helpful for personal scheduling. Clear opportunities for career growth and advancement if you demonstrate initiative.

Cons

The company could benefit from more standardized knowledge-sharing protocols between different departments and geographic locations.
